A home office rug does double duty: it defines your work zone, adds warmth and quiet to a hard-floored room, and, done right, makes video calls look more polished. But an office rug faces a challenge no living-room rug does, the rolling office chair, which can shred a plush pile or bunch a thin rug in weeks.

The best home office rugs of 2026 balance a professional look with chair-friendly durability, and some pair with or double as chair mats. Below are the top picks and the practical criteria for choosing a rug that survives daily desk work while looking the part.

How to Choose

  • Chair compatibility: A low, flat pile lets casters roll smoothly; for plush rugs, add a chair mat to protect the fibers underneath.
  • Durability: High-traffic, stain-resistant construction handles the constant chair movement and occasional coffee spill.
  • Professional look: Neutral tones and subtle abstract patterns read well on camera and keep the focus on your work.
  • Non-slip backing: A grippy base keeps the rug from creeping under the pressure of a rolling chair on hard floors.
  • Size to the desk zone: The rug should extend past the desk and chair’s roll range so casters stay on the rug, not the floor edge.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a regular rug in a home office?

Yes, but choose a low, flat pile so your chair rolls easily. Plush or shag rugs snag casters and wear quickly, so pair them with a chair mat if you love the look.

Do I need a chair mat over a rug?

If your rug has anything more than a very low pile, a clear chair mat on top protects the fibers and makes rolling effortless. Over a thin, flat rug it is optional.

What size rug for a home office?

Choose a rug large enough that your chair stays on it through its full range of movement, typically 5×7 for a compact setup or 8×10 for a larger desk zone.

What rug color looks best on video calls?

Neutral, mid-tone rugs in soft abstracts read cleanest on camera. They avoid distracting patterns and hide everyday dirt between cleanings.
